
1881 pour femme
Description
The dainty floral smell of rose, violet, narcissus and tuberose, with its fresh metallic-green opening, clothes a lovely natural fleur-de-lin effect, settling comfortably into cozy sandalwood.
History
When he took over the textile factory his father had founded in the Piedmont region of Italy in 1881, Nino Cerruti went straight into men's ready-to-wear. Known as "the youngest of the great classics," he opened the first Cerruti boutique in Paris in 1967, on rue Royale. The first women's line was born in 1976, in the same supremely elegant style that made the reputation of the men's line. Like the perfume, the advertising visuals pay tribute to the Cerruti tradition of using only the finest natural materials. That is why the perfumer chose a "fleur de lin" (flax blossom) note that is Nino Cerruti's, and his alone.
